Text
(a)The attorney general and reporter shall establish a process by which violations of this chapter may be reported.
(b)The attorney general and reporter may bring an action against a healthcare provider or any person that knowingly violates this chapter, within twenty (20) years of the violation, to enjoin further violations, to disgorge any profits received due to the medical procedure, and to recover a civil penalty of twenty-five thousand dollars ($25,000) per violation. Each time a healthcare provider performs or administers a medical procedure in violation of § 68-33-103 constitutes a separate violation.
(c)A civil penalty collected pursuant to this section must be paid into the general fund of this state.
